Andrea H. Kurtz ’01, a chemistry concentrator in Kirkland House, received the Captain Jonathan Fay Prize last week at the Radcliffe Strawberry Tea, an event for graduating seniors sponsored by the Radcliffe Association...
Amidst a festive atmosphere where waiters served hors d’oeuvres and fresh strawberries underneath a tent on the grassy lawn next to her house, Greenleaf, Radcliffe Dean Drew Gilpin Faust announced that Kurtz would receive the award. Three runners-up were also announced: biology concentrator Megan E. Frederickson ’01, literature concentrator John T. Maier ’01, and applied mathematics concentrator Alison F.
